From: Jyri Sarha <jsarha@ti.com> To: linux-arm-kernel@lists.infradead.org, linux-omap@vger.kernel.org, alsa-devel@alsa-project.org, dri-devel@lists.freedesktop.org, broonie@kernel.org Cc: peter.ujfalusi@ti.com, detheridge@ti.com, Jyri Sarha <jsarha@ti.com>, bcousson@baylibre.com Subject: [PATCH RFC v3 2/8] ASoC: davinci-evm: Add named clock reference to DT bindings Date: Mon, 27 Jan 2014 17:37:51 +0200 [thread overview] Message-ID: <a16e2a877740942c1742ac0da403013c72ae3727.1390836773.git.jsarha@ti.com> (raw) In-Reply-To: <cover.1390836773.git.jsarha@ti.com> The referenced clock is used to get codec clock rate and the clock is disabled and enabled in startup and shutdown snd_soc_ops call backs. The change is also documented in DT bindigs document. Signed-off-by: Jyri Sarha <jsarha@ti.com> cc: bcousson@baylibre.com --- .../bindings/sound/davinci-evm-audio.txt | 9 ++- sound/soc/davinci/davinci-evm.c | 58 +++++++++++++++++++- 2 files changed, 64 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-) diff --git a/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/sound/davinci-evm-audio.txt b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/sound/davinci-evm-audio.txt index 865178d..963e100 100644 --- a/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/sound/davinci-evm-audio.txt +++ b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/sound/davinci-evm-audio.txt @@ -5,12 +5,19 @@ Required properties: - ti,model : The user-visible name of this sound complex. - ti,audio-codec : The phandle of the TLV320AIC3x audio codec - ti,mcasp-controller : The phandle of the McASP controller -- ti,codec-clock-rate : The Codec Clock rate (in Hz) applied to the Codec - ti,audio-routing : A list of the connections between audio components. Each entry is a pair of strings, the first being the connection's sink, the second being the connection's source. Valid names for sources and sinks are the codec's pins, and the jacks on the board: +Optional properties: +- ti,codec-clock-rate : The Codec Clock rate (in Hz) applied to the Codec. +- clocks : Reference to the master clock +- clock-names : The clock should be named "mclk" +- Either codec-clock-rate or the codec-clock reference has to be defined. If + the both are defined the driver attempts to set referenced clock to the + defined rate and takes the rate from the clock reference. + Board connectors: * Headphone Jack diff --git a/sound/soc/davinci/davinci-evm.c b/sound/soc/davinci/davinci-evm.c index 70ff377..d3e4cb0 100644 --- a/sound/soc/davinci/davinci-evm.c +++ b/sound/soc/davinci/davinci-evm.c @@ -17,6 +17,7 @@ #include <linux/platform_data/edma.h> #include <linux/i2c.h> #include <linux/of_platform.h> +#include <linux/clk.h> #include <sound/core.h> #include <sound/pcm.h> #include <sound/soc.h> @@ -30,9 +31,34 @@ #include "davinci-i2s.h" struct snd_soc_card_drvdata_davinci { + struct clk *mclk; unsigned sysclk; }; +static int evm_startup(struct snd_pcm_substream *substream) +{ + struct snd_soc_pcm_runtime *rtd = substream->private_data; + struct snd_soc_card *soc_card = rtd->codec->card; + struct snd_soc_card_drvdata_davinci *drvdata = + snd_soc_card_get_drvdata(soc_card); + + if (drvdata->mclk) + return clk_prepare_enable(drvdata->mclk); + + return 0; +} + +static void evm_shutdown(struct snd_pcm_substream *substream) +{ + struct snd_soc_pcm_runtime *rtd = substream->private_data; + struct snd_soc_card *soc_card = rtd->codec->card; + struct snd_soc_card_drvdata_davinci *drvdata = + snd_soc_card_get_drvdata(soc_card); + + if (drvdata->mclk) + clk_disable_unprepare(drvdata->mclk); +} + static int evm_hw_params(struct snd_pcm_substream *substream, struct snd_pcm_hw_params *params) { @@ -59,6 +85,8 @@ static int evm_hw_params(struct snd_pcm_substream *substream, } static struct snd_soc_ops evm_ops = { + .startup = evm_startup, + .shutdown = evm_shutdown, .hw_params = evm_hw_params, }; @@ -348,6 +376,7 @@ static int davinci_evm_probe(struct platform_device *pdev) of_match_device(of_match_ptr(davinci_evm_dt_ids), &pdev->dev); struct snd_soc_dai_link *dai = (struct snd_soc_dai_link *) match->data; struct snd_soc_card_drvdata_davinci *drvdata = NULL; + struct clk *mclk; int ret = 0; evm_soc_card.dai_link = dai; @@ -367,13 +396,38 @@ static int davinci_evm_probe(struct platform_device *pdev) if (ret) return ret; + mclk = devm_clk_get(&pdev->dev, "mclk"); + if (PTR_ERR(mclk) == -EPROBE_DEFER) { + return -EPROBE_DEFER; + } else if (IS_ERR(mclk)) { + dev_dbg(&pdev->dev, "mclk not found.\n"); + mclk = NULL; + } + drvdata = devm_kzalloc(&pdev->dev, sizeof(*drvdata), GFP_KERNEL); if (!drvdata) return -ENOMEM; + drvdata->mclk = mclk; + ret = of_property_read_u32(np, "ti,codec-clock-rate", &drvdata->sysclk); - if (ret < 0) - return -EINVAL; + + if (ret < 0) { + if (!drvdata->mclk) { + dev_err(&pdev->dev, + "No clock or clock rate defined.\n"); + return -EINVAL; + } + drvdata->sysclk = clk_get_rate(drvdata->mclk); + } else if (drvdata->mclk) { + unsigned int requestd_rate = drvdata->sysclk; + clk_set_rate(drvdata->mclk, drvdata->sysclk); + drvdata->sysclk = clk_get_rate(drvdata->mclk); + if (drvdata->sysclk != requestd_rate) + dev_warn(&pdev->dev, + "Could not get requested rate %u using %u.\n", + requestd_rate, drvdata->sysclk); + } snd_soc_card_set_drvdata(&evm_soc_card, drvdata); ret = devm_snd_soc_register_card(&pdev->dev, &evm_soc_card); -- 1.7.9.5
